Overview of Buranzu Tatsumi Higashi (ブランズ巽東)
Buranzu Tatsumi Higashi (ブランズ巽東) is a 18-year-old condominium located at Oosakashi Ikuno Ku Tatsumi Higashi 3 Choume 11-26 (大阪市生野区巽東3丁目11-26), Osaka, Japan. Built in 2008, it comprises 64 units in a Reinforced Concrete (RC) structure. It was constructed by Dai Matsu Kensetsu (大末建設).
Pricing & Floor Plans
Based on 30 past listings, prices have ranged from 2,180〜4,150万円 (approx. $145,333–$276,667 USD at ¥150/$).
Unit sizes range from 65.2–78.9 sqm (702–849 sqft). Note: Japanese measurements refer to exclusive-use area (interior only, no common areas).
Available layouts: 4LDK (4-bedroom w/ living-dining-kitchen), 2LDK (2-bedroom w/ living-dining-kitchen), 3LDK (3-bedroom w/ living-dining-kitchen).
Estimated price per sqm: ¥47.5万/sqm (approx. $3,165/sqm or $294/sqft).

Investment Perspective
Scale advantage: With 64 units, this is a relatively large condominium. Larger buildings typically benefit from lower per-unit maintenance and repair reserve costs.
Key cultural note: Unlike the US where properties typically appreciate over time, Japanese buildings depreciate while the underlying land tends to hold or gain value. This means buyers should evaluate the land-to-building value ratio carefully.
